Aramco day sees lowest results this season

The Saudi market experienced today, Tuesday, the highest daily number of companies reporting decreased profits since the start of the earnings season in early July, coinciding with Aramco's announcement of its second-quarter results. Among 115 financial disclosures, 43 companies reported losses or declines in profits, representing about 37% of the total. Additionally, 53% of the companies showed weaker results, marking the highest level since the season began. Conversely, Aramco's earnings increased by approximately 42% compared to last year and exceeded expectations, making it an exception in a market witnessing widespread declines. The drop in results among many companies has raised questions about the timing of these disclosures and their impact when coinciding with Aramco's positive results.
